How to Make Easy Roasted Root Vegetables
-
Preheat your oven to 200ºC/180ºC fan/gas mark 6. This ensures a hot cooking environment that will help caramelize the vegetables nicely.
-
Mix the carrot wedges (500 g) in a bowl with 2 tablespoons of olive oil. Ensure every piece is well-coated for that perfect roast!
-
Combine parsnip wedges (500 g) in another bowl with 2 tablespoons of olive oil and 2 teaspoons of roast potato seasoning. This adds a mouthwatering flavor that boosts their natural sweetness.
-
Arrange the carrots on one side and the parsnips on the other on a large baking tray. This keeps them evenly separated for a beautiful presentation.
-
Roast in the oven for 30-35 minutes, turning halfway through. Don’t forget to drizzle with honey during the last few minutes for a delightful glaze!
-
Serve warm by mixing the roasted vegetables in a large dish, allowing the flavors to meld together.
Optional: Garnish with fresh herbs for an extra pop of flavor.

Expert Tips for Easy Roasted Root Vegetables
-
Crispy Texture: Make sure the vegetables aren’t overcrowded on the baking tray to ensure they roast instead of steam. This is key for achieving perfect easy roasted root vegetables!
-
Even Cooking: Remember to turn the veggies halfway through cooking to promote even browning and caramelization for that delightful flavor.
-
Sweetness Balance: Start with a small amount of honey when drizzling; you can always add more if desired, but you can’t take it away!
-
Mix It Up: Feel free to swap in other root vegetables like sweet potatoes or turnips for a unique take on easy roasted root vegetables and extra nutrition.
-
Fresh Herbs: Enhance the flavor with fresh herbs; rosemary or thyme work wonders, accentuating the natural sweetness of the vegetables.
How to Store and Freeze Easy Roasted Root Vegetables
-
Fridge: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days to maintain freshness.
-
Freezer: For longer storage, freeze roasted root vegetables in a single layer on a baking sheet before transferring to a freezer-safe bag. They can last up to 3 months.
-
Reheating: When ready to enjoy, reheat from frozen in a preheated oven at 200ºC for 15-20 minutes, ensuring they regain their crispy texture.
-

What if my roasted vegetables aren’t getting crispy?
If you’re not achieving that sought-after crispiness, there are a couple of common culprits. First, ensure you haven’t overcrowded the baking tray; this can cause steaming instead of roasting. Second, check your oven temperature—is it calibrated correctly? If it’s a little lower than it should be, your veggies might not brown as intended. Toss them halfway through roasting to promote even browning.
